The Role of Affiliate Marketing
Many of these platforms operate through affiliate marketing. This means they partner with various gaming and entertainment providers and earn a commission for directing traffic or acquiring new customers. Affiliate websites frequently review and compare different offerings, presenting information to help users make informed decisions. However, it's important to recognize that affiliate content may be biased, as the primary goal of the affiliate is to generate revenue. Look for unbiased reviews and independent sources of information whenever possible. Transparency is key; legitimate platforms will clearly disclose their affiliate relationships.

Understanding Data Encryption and Protection
Data encryption is a crucial security measure that protects your information from being intercepted and read by unauthorized parties. S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) or TLS (Transport Layer Security) encryption protocols are commonly used to secure online transactions and communications. These protocols encrypt the data transmitted between your browser and the website, making it unreadable to anyone who intercepts it. It's also important to understand how the platform stores your data. Reputable platforms will use secure servers and employ various security measures to protect your information from unauthorized access, use, or disclosure. Legal and Regulatory Compliance
The online gaming industry is subject to various legal and regulatory requirements, which vary depending on the jurisdiction. Platforms operating legally are required to obtain licenses from relevant regulatory authorities and adhere to strict standards of conduct. These regulations are designed to protect consumers, prevent fraud, and ensure fair gaming practices. Before engaging with any platform, verify its licensing status and ensure that it is operating in compliance with applicable laws. You can often find this information on the platform's website or by contacting the relevant regulatory authority. Lack of proper licensing or regulatory oversight is a significant red flag. Many platforms also implement responsible gaming features, allowing users to set deposit limits, self-exclude, or access support resources if they are struggling with problem gambling.
